About the role

  • Develop and implement strategic plans, monitor activities/projects to achieve the Region’s sales goals.
  • Supervise operations of the Region, including hiring, training, coaching and development of representatives.
  • Establish and maintain an effective communications rhythm amongst all team members.
  • Maintain required technical expertise to respond accurately to all questions regarding products, policies, and business-related issues from customers and representatives.
  • Work in the field with all members of the Region to coach and counsel on improvement of selling skills, product knowledge, and capabilities needed for successful representative performance.
  • Conduct performance reviews and proactively provides feedback and coaching.
  • Handle all performance management issues resulting in discipline and/or termination in coordination with Halozyme Human Resources.
  • Effectively plan and conduct Plans of Action and other meetings with members of the Region.
  • Develop, presenting to senior leadership, and implements quarterly and annual business plans.
  • Monitor compliance with PDMA and sample accountability procedures.
  • Uphold regional compliance with laws, policies, and processes for self and team.
  • Successfully coach direct reports to effectively facilitate change management within accounts.

Requirements

  • Bachelor’s degree with 5+ years of delivering successful sales results through front-line leadership in the pharmaceutical or biotech industries.
  • An equivalent combination of education and experience may be considered.
  • Ability to manage, develop and motivate others, lead through change, and deliver on business imperatives.
  • Knowledge of products and disease states including maintaining up-to-date understanding of Halozyme and competitor product information.
  • Knowledge of Medicaid, Medicare, Managed Care, and company-sponsored reimbursement programs and how they affect each provider.
  • Effective planning and resource utilization skills.
  • Ability to collaborate effectively with individuals and teams to develop and/or implement programs and strategies to better serve partners.
  • Ability to effectively manage a large geographic territory assignment.
  • Specialty sales leadership experience and product reimbursement experience is preferred.
  • Knowledge of software required: Tableau, Veeva, and ability to coach team on utilizing analytical toolsets for generating sales-related insights.
  • Possess a valid driver’s license and have the ability to travel more than 50% of the time, including frequent overnight and/or weekend travel.
